## Deployment

Tidemark is the tide-table widget served from the Brackwater cluster. Deploys go through the standard pipeline: merge to main, wait for the build, promote via the release dashboard. No manual SSH — ever. Rollbacks are one click; use them freely. Staging refreshes nightly from production snapshots, minus user data. If the widget renders blank after deploy, it's almost always a config mismatch, not a code bug. Before your first deploy, verify your environment against the configuration values below.

deployment values, yagef-yawip:
ELIOX_PIN=5303
ELIOX_METRICS_HOST=metrics.eliox.paliqworks.corp
ELIOX_LOG_LEVEL=error
ELIOX_TENANT=praiel

## Artifact Signing — Inventory Reconciliation Job

The nightly reconciliation job for Stockline now signs its output manifests before upload. Unsigned manifests are rejected by the Ledgerbox ingest as of build 412. Two mismatches last week traced to a stale key on the runner pool; rotated Tuesday. Action for sync: confirm all runners pull the current key at job start. The active signing key for the reconciliation pipeline is as follows.

signing key of yafop-taguf = bky3_Kre

Subject: Memtrace cut-over complete

Team,

Cut-over to Memtrace v2 for GPU memory profiling finished last night. Old v1 agents are disabled; any tickets referencing v1 dashboards should be closed as resolved-by-migration. Sampling overhead is now under 2% and allocation traces include kernel names. Known gap: profiles older than 30 days were not migrated. Point customers at the v2 docs for setup questions. For reference when troubleshooting, the agent now runs with the following configuration.

settings of bagaf-bawip:
[aldax]
port = 5000
region = south-4
host = aldax.brasklabs.corp
team = brivan
timeout_ms = 2000
retries = 2

Pool cars at Quindale Park are booked through the Fleetline board in reception. Keys live in the grey steel cabinet beside the post room, never in desks or coat pockets. Each key fob is numbered to match its bay; return the key within fifteen minutes of parking and record mileage on the card inside the cabinet door. Report any missing fob immediately to Facilities. The cabinet keypad accepts the code below.

turnstile pass: bdg-H-52